Default My dog hates it when I play online poker

This is not a joke. It's 100% serious. I don't know what forum to put this in so I chose the psychology forum since this is an animal psych issue. If it belongs somewhere else, please move it, and I apologize in advance.

I have a pure bred Chow Chow whose a sweetheart, but very high maintenance. I work a regular 40 hour a week job, and live alone, so she's alone most weekdays (I try and make it home for lunch when I can). When I get home, I exercise her, play with her, and give her plenty of attention.

Here's the problem: Whenever I sit down at the computer in my kitchen to play poker online, she usually starts whining and showing her disapproval, distracting me. Among other things, she'll crawl under the desk and has knocked the keyboard over numerous times.

What's so odd about this is that if I sit on the couch and watch tv, she usually lays down by my feet, and she never has any complaints. If I'm reading a book, she never starts whining either. It's only when I sit down at the computer to play poker.

Depending on the time of day/night, I let her outside when I'm playing to avoid this, but many times this isn't an option because if the neighbors on either side of my house are outside in their backyard she'll bark at them relentlessly, and won't come inside when I call her, until the neighbors go in. This is even a bigger distraction.

Obviously, explaining variance to her or showing her all the $$$ I'm making isn't a solution, since she has the intelligence of a 2 year old.

Does anyone have any experience with a similar issue, or have any realistic suggestions which would solve this problem (no jokes please)?
